What is the difference between Utility Operations Manager vs Utility Supervisor?
| Aspect | Utility Operations Manager | Utility Supervisor |
|---|---|---|
| Responsibilities | Oversees multiple departments, manages budgets, develops strategies, and ensures compliance across utility operations. | Supervises daily work of utility staff, ensures safety, and manages operational tasks on a shift or team basis. |
| Credentials | Typically requires a bachelor’s degree in engineering, business, or related field; certifications like CWE or OSHA are common. | Often requires a high school diploma or associate degree; relevant certifications may include safety or technical training. |
| Work Environment | Office settings, field sites, and operational facilities; involves strategic planning and oversight. | Primarily on-site in utility plants or field locations; focuses on operational supervision. |
While both roles are vital in utility companies, the Utility Operations Manager focuses on strategic oversight and management, whereas the Utility Supervisor handles daily operational supervision. Understanding these differences helps in choosing the right career path or job opportunity.

Facilities Operations Manager - JLL
What This Job Involves: As a Facilities Operations Manager supporting our life sciences client, you'll serve as the strategic operational leader responsible for maintaining a safe, compliant, and high-performing facility environment. This role is built for a driven, high-energy professional who brings an infectious enthusiasm for operational excellence. You are someone who doesn't just manage a facility - you own it, with deep, hands-on knowledge of every system, process, and stakeholder relationship that keeps it running at its best. This role demands both technical mastery and exceptional relationship-building skills as you oversee all aspects of facility operations including HVAC, electrical and plumbing systems, critical utilities, and regulatory compliance specific to life sciences environments. You'll manage vendor relationships, lead high-performing facilities teams, and uphold the stringent standards required in pharmaceutical and biotech settings.
What Your Day-to-Day Will Look Like:
- Lead and manage the facilities operations team - including technicians, engineers, and vendor partners - fostering a culture of safety, accountability, energy, and continuous improvement
- Oversee critical building systems including HVAC, electrical, plumbing, BAS, and laboratory support equipment to ensure 24/7 operational reliability
- Maintain comprehensive compliance with FDA, EPA, OSHA, MWRA and other regulatory requirements specific to life sciences facilities
- Develop and execute preventive and predictive maintenance programs that optimize equipment performance and extend asset lifecycles - leveraging AI-powered tools and data analytics where applicable
- Manage vendor contracts, service level agreements, and KPI performance metrics to ensure quality service delivery and cost-effectiveness
- Coordinate and oversee capital improvement projects, facility modifications, and equipment installations with minimal disruption to ongoing operations
- Respond swiftly and decisively to emergency situations and lead root cause analysis efforts to prevent recurrence of facilities-related incidents
- Prepare and manage the facilities operating budget, identifying cost-saving opportunities while maintaining service quality and safety standards
- Serve as the primary facilities liaison with client leadership, providing regular updates on performance metrics, upcoming projects, continuous improvement initiatives, and technology advancement opportunities
Required Q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Facilities Management, or a related technical field, or equivalent combination of education and experience
- 6+ years of progressive facilities management experience, with at least 3+ years in a life sciences, pharmaceutical, or biotech environment
- Strong working knowledge of regulatory requirements including FDA regulations, GMP, and cleanroom standards
- Proven experience managing critical facilities infrastructure including HVAC, electrical distribution, emergency power systems, and laboratory utilities
- Experience managing capital projects and facility modifications from planning through execution
- Strong budget management skills with demonstrated ability to optimize costs while maintaining service excellence
-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ills with the ability to translate technical concepts for non-technical audiences
- An open, forward-thinking mindset toward emerging technologies, including AI applications in facility management, predictive maintenance platforms, and digital twin environments
Preferred Qualifications:
- Advanced degree in Engineering, Facilities Management, or related discipline
- Professional certifications such as Certified Facility Manager (CFM), Project Management Professional (PMP), or Professional Engineer (PE)
- Experience with computerized maintenance management systems (CMMS), building automation systems, and AI-integrated facility management platforms
- Background in commissioning and qualification (IQ/OQ/PQ) of laboratory and manufacturing equipment
- Experience supporting GxP or clinical operations in regulated environments
